I want to implement this tool for bulk metadata editing tool.
So if I want to maintain the metadata for all assets in a folder at once, but they have different values in different metadata fields.
So I can select the assets that I want or folder. Extract excel and work offline and update it, or changing the fields directly. Any ideas how this is possible?

@scastro1 You can utilize AEM OOTB Metadata Import and Export options, which will generate a CSV file. You can simply work in excel to update/edit the metadata fields. The process is explained here: https://experienceleague.adobe.com/docs/experience-manager-65/assets/using/metadata.html?lang=en
